Steph Curry, the face of the Golden State Warriors, has reaffirmed his commitment to the organization by signing a one-year contract extension. The deal will keep Curry with the Warriors through the 2026-27 NBA season.

Curry’s Focus on Winning

Despite the Warriors’ disappointing performance last season, Curry remains determined to bring a championship back to the Bay Area. He has consistently emphasized that his primary goal is to win and that the standard of excellence has not changed.

A Warrior for Life

Curry has been a cornerstone of the Warriors since being drafted by the team in 2009. He has helped reshape the organization and has become a beloved figure among fans. His decision to remain with the Warriors for the long term is a testament to his loyalty and commitment to the team.

Confidence in the Warriors

Curry’s decision to sign a contract extension is a sign of his confidence in the Warriors’ ability to compete for championships. Despite the departure of Klay Thompson this offseason, Curry believes that the team has the talent and potential to be a contender.
